McCarthy Building/ Cliff Majors Chevrolet Dealership – Main

Tax records and a builder’s permit suggest that this structure, built about 1927, received a new facade in 1931 by builder M. H. Southwell. Owned by Mrs. J. E. McCarthy at the time, the building housed Cliff Majors Chevrolet Dealership. Bill H. Day located his furniture business and salvage operation here in 1948. The large, one-story corner structure features primary elevations of ochre brick; a corbeled, blind arcade cornice is topped with red tile and terminated by end piers. The shop windows have been altered and a metal awning added.
